Singer DaniLeigh Released On $9,500 Bond After Being Arrested For DUI Hit & Run, Alleged Victim Suffers Fractured Spine
It looks like DaniLeigh has found herself in a bit of legal trouble.
The 28-year-old singer/choreographer was arrested Tuesday (May 30) morning in Miami for a DUI hit & run that left one person seriously injured.
According to the police report, witnesses say they saw DaniLeigh swerving lanes at high speed. She then struck someone who was riding a motor scooter and dragged the moped for about a block. A bystander flagged down a nearby officer who then initiated a stop.

During the stop, the officer claims DaniLeigh reeked of alcohol. She eventually failed field sobriety tests and was ordered to take a breathalyzer test. According to the officer, she blew 0.145 and 0.148 on the test, which is nearly twice the legal limit.
DaniLeigh was then arrested and taken into custody around 8:15 am Tuesday at Turner Guilford Knight Correctional Center. She was booked on three felony charges including, driving under the influence, leaving the scene of a crash with serious bodily injury, and damage to property.

DaniLeigh
The victim was taken to Ryder Trauma Center in Miami where he was treated for a kidney laceration and a spinal fracture.
The “Easy” singer was later released on a $9,500 bond.
DaniLeigh has yet to comment on the incident.
